Description:
This exhibition celebrates 50 years of collecting by Sid Lapidus, Class of 1959 as well as the 50th reunion of his class. It features 157 important books, pamphlets, and prints exemplary of the collection s major themes: the origins of the American Revolution, the Revolution itself, the early years of the Republic, the resulting spread of democratic ideas in the Atlantic world, as well as the concomitant effort to abolish the slave trade in both Great Britain and the United States.
